721.11268
generic.
Hydrochlorofluoroolefin
a Chemical substance and significant new uses subject to reporting.
1 The chemical substance identified generically as hydrochlorofluoroolefin PMN P17295 is subject to reporting under this section for the significant new uses described in paragraph a2
of this section.
2 The significant new uses are:
i Protection in the workplace.
Requirements as specified in 721.63a1, a3 through 5, a6v and vi, and b. When determining which persons are reasonably likely to be exposed as required for 721.63a1
and 4, engineering control measures e.g., enclosure or confinement of the operation, general and local ventilation or administrative control measures e.g., workplace policies and procedures shall be considered and implemented to prevent exposure, where feasible. For purposes of 721.63a5, respirators
VerDate Sep<11>2014
16:01 Aug 17, 2021
Jkt 253001
must provide a National Institute for Occupational Safety and Health NIOSH assigned protection factor APF of at least 10. For purposes of 721.63b, the concentration is set at 1.0%.
A As an alternative to the respirator requirements in paragraph a2i of this section, a manufacturer or processor may choose to follow the new chemical exposure limit NCEL provision listed in the TSCA Order for this substance.
The NCEL is 23.6 mg/m3 3.9 ppm as an 8-hour time weighted average.
Persons who wish to pursue NCELs as an alternative to 721.63 respirator requirements may request to do so under 721.30. Persons whose 721.30
requests to use the NCELs approach are approved by EPA will be required to follow NCELs provisions comparable to those contained in the corresponding TSCA Order.
B Reserved ii Hazard communication.
Requirements as specified in 721.72a through f and g1 and 2. For purposes of 721.72e, the concentration is set at 1.0%. For purposes of 721.72g1, this substance may cause: Internal organ effects; reproductive effects; fatality. For purposes of 721.72g2, when using this substance: Avoid skin contact;
avoid breathing substance; avoid ingestion; use respiratory protection or maintain workplace airborne concentrations at or below an 8-hour time-weighted average of 23.6 mg/m3
3.9 ppm; use skin protection.
Alternative hazard and warning statements that meet the criteria of the Globally Harmonized System and OSHA
Hazard Communication Standard may be used.
iii Industrial, commercial, and consumer activities. Requirements as specified in 721.80f, k, and o. For purposes of 721.80k, the use is as a refrigerant used in closed systems for chillers commercial comfort air conditioners and industrial process refrigeration.
b Specific requirements. The provisions of subpart A of this part apply to this section except as modified by this paragraph b.
1 Recordkeeping. Recordkeeping requirements as specified in 721.125a through i are applicable to manufacturers and processors of this substance.
2 Limitation or revocation of certain notification requirements. The provisions of 721.185 apply to this section.

721.11269 Fatty acid modified aromatic polyester polyol generic.
a Chemical substance and significant new uses subject to reporting.
1 The chemical substances identified generically as fatty acid modified aromatic polyester polyol PMN P17
306 and PMN P17307 are subject to reporting under this section for the significant new uses described in paragraph a2 of this section.
2 The significant new uses are:
i Protection in the workplace.
Requirements as specified in 721.63a1, a2i and iii, a3, b, and c. When determining which persons are reasonably likely to be exposed as required for 721.63a1, engineering control measures e.g., enclosure or confinement of the operation, general and local ventilation or administrative control measures e.g., workplace policies and procedures shall be considered and implemented to prevent exposure, where feasible. For purposes of 721.63b, the concentration is set at 1.0%.
ii Hazard communication.
Requirements as specified in 721.72a through f, g1, g2i and v, and g5. For purposes of 721.72e, the concentration is set at 1.0%. For purposes of 721.72g1, this substance may cause: Internal organ effects; ocular effects. Alternative hazard and warning statements that meet the criteria of the Globally Harmonized System GHS and OSHA
Hazard Communication Standard may be used.
iii Industrial, commercial, and consumer activities. It is a significant new use to use an application method that generates a vapor, mist, aerosol, or dust containing the substance resulting in inhalation exposures.
b Specific requirements. The provisions of subpart A of this part apply to this section except as modified by this paragraph.
1 Recordkeeping. Recordkeeping requirements as specified in 721.125a through i, are applicable to manufacturers and processors of these substances.
2 Limitation or revocation of certain notification requirements. The provisions of 721.185 apply to this section.
